La Cygne applies for CDBG special‑round to fund sidewalks, storm shelter, park work

La Cygne City Council · July 1, 2026

Under a short application window the council prioritized Market Street sidewalks, a potential storm shelter, and South Park court/parking repairs, and hired BG Consultants to prepare a preliminary CDBG report for up to $2,500.

The La Cygne City Council reviewed a newly announced CDBG special round with a $350,000 maximum award and a required minimum 10% local match. Council members discussed options that could be packaged under one application — sidewalk construction along the north side of Market Street, an above‑ground storm shelter (examples given included a 10×50 metal building sited in South Park), resurfacing the South Park tennis/basketball court and associated parking, and park pavilion improvements.

Council hired BG Consultants to prepare a preliminary engineering and cost report for the grant application (fee not to exceed $2,500) and ranked priorities for the application: (1) Market Street sidewalk, (2) a storm shelter, and (3) South Park courts/parking. The city clerk noted the city already qualifies as low‑to‑moderate income (LMI) for CDBG eligibility and BG Consultants will assemble the materials needed for the short application window.
